
Steve Wittekov
Steve Wittekov is the U.S. Special Envoy to the Middle East and has been involved in diplomatic efforts aimed at resolving ongoing conflicts in the region. He is part of the U.S. delegation visiting Saudi Arabia to engage in negotiations concerning the war in Ukraine, reflecting his role in addressing complex geopolitical issues.
